1. The Evolution of Wireless Announcement
Wireless announcement has come a long way since its
inception, evolving through generations to meet the increasing demands of
businesses:
a. 1G (First Generation): Introduced in the 1980s, 1G
allowed basic voice calls but had limited coverage and security.
b. 2G (Second Generation): 2G brought digital voice calls,
SMS, and enhanced security, paving the way for mobile data services.
c. 3G (Third Generation): 3G introduced mobile internet
access, video calls, and faster data transfer speeds.
d. 4G (Fourth Generation): 4G expanded data speeds
significantly, enabling high-quality video streaming and the growth of mobile
apps.
e. 5G (Fifth Generation): 5G represents a leap forward,
offering ultra-fast data rates, low latency, and support for massive IoT
connectivity.

3. 5G: A Game-Changer for Businesses
5G technology is poised to transform the business landscape
by offering several advantages:
a. Ultra-Fast Speeds: 5G delivers multi-gigabit data rates,
enabling businesses to transfer large files, stream 4K video, and support
bandwidth-intensive applications.
b. Low Latency: With latency as low as 1 millisecond, 5G is
ideal for applications requiring real-time responses, such as remote surgery
and autonomous vehicles.
c. Massive IoT Connectivity: 5G supports a massive number of
IoT devices, allowing businesses to deploy sensors, trackers, and smart devices
on a large scale.
d. Edge Computing: 5G's low latency and high bandwidth
facilitate edge computing, enabling data processing closer to the source for
faster decision-making.
e. Industry-Specific Solutions: Different industries, from
manufacturing to healthcare, can leverage 5G for customized solutions like
smart factories and telemedicine.
4. The Role of Wi-Fi 6
In addition to 5G, Wi-Fi 6 (802.11ax) is playing a crucial
role in improving wireless communication for businesses:
a. Higher Capacity: Wi-Fi 6 provides increased capacity and
efficiency, making it suitable for crowded environments such as airports and
stadiums.
b. Better Performance: Wi-Fi 6 offers faster data speeds,
reduced latency, and improved performance for applications like video
conferencing and cloud computing.
c. IoT Support: Wi-Fi 6 is IoT-friendly, supporting a large
number of devices with diverse communication needs.
d. Enhanced Security: Wi-Fi 6 includes stronger security
protocols, protecting business data and customer information.
e. Seamless Roaming: Businesses can benefit from Wi-Fi 6's
seamless roaming capabilities, ensuring uninterrupted connectivity across a
workspace.
